Opis:This work aims to demonstrate the importance of resuming reflection on the subject of NGO´s from the academic research agenda of the Costa Rican social sciences. The first section addresses a number of elements that justify its importance by carrying out a quantitative approach to the phenomenon called "oenegeísmo". There is also an initial approach to the state of the art on the subject, briefly looking at the Costa Rican referents that can be identified in the University of Costa Rica.The second section allows us to recognise the main debates and discussions that prevail on the issue and using this opportunity, we show the problem some of the historical references have, which are traditionally mentioned in the bibliography. In the last section, in order to lay down some foundations to continue the discussion, we present a broad, critical and pluralistic definition of “NGO”, while it reviews (and aims to ponder on) the main trends in classification and grading that are internally known the universe of NGO´s.
